Also known as Minden, Wiehengebirge
Where: Nordrhein-Westfalen, Germany (52.3° N, 8.8° E: paleocoordinates 42.9° N, 17.2° E)
• coordinate estimated from map
• outcrop-level geographic resolution
When: Erymnoceras coronatum ammonoid zone, Upper Siltstone Series Member (Ornatenton Formation), Middle Callovian (164.7 - 161.2 Ma)
• bed-level stratigraphic resolution
Environment/lithology: marine; lithified, argillaceous mudstone
Size class: macrofossils
Collected by F. Albat, K.-P. Lanser and team in 1998–2001
Collection methods: quarrying, surface (float), surface (in situ), mechanical,
Primary reference: R. Windolf. 2000. Dinosaur sites from the Upper Jurassic of northern Germany. In S. Sachs & R. Windolf (ed.), First Symposium on European Dinosaurs. Programme and Abstracts 26-27 [M. Carrano/M. Carrano]more details
Purpose of describing collection: taxonomic analysis
